a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orVsevolod Stakhov <vsevolod@highsecure.ru>2015-05-09 22:55:52 +0100
committerVsevolod Stakhov <vsevolod@highsecure.ru>2015-05-09 22:55:52 +0100
commitdfacc06c519b4fedb6260b2a3b8e789cf9137273 (patch)
tree5e12bf3d7757d59672ac0bebc25aed1236c3e086
parentdc0119dd770a91976ec6f55790c3657bdafcae54 (diff)
downloadrspamd-dfacc06c519b4fedb6260b2a3b8e789cf9137273.tar.gz
rspamd-dfacc06c519b4fedb6260b2a3b8e789cf9137273.zip
Add configuration alias to avoid ambiguity.
-rw-r--r--src/plugins/dkim_check.c12
1 files changed, 12 insertions, 0 deletions
diff --git a/src/plugins/dkim_check.c b/src/plugins/dkim_check.c
index 3f7a2ae9a..073bb347f 100644
--- a/src/plugins/dkim_check.c
+++ b/src/plugins/dkim_check.c
@@ -173,6 +173,18 @@ dkim_module_config (struct rspamd_config *cfg)
got_trusted = TRUE;
}
}
+ if (!got_trusted && (value =
+ rspamd_config_get_module_opt (cfg, "dkim", "trusted_domains")) != NULL) {
+ if (!rspamd_map_add (cfg, ucl_obj_tostring (value),
+ "DKIM domains", rspamd_kv_list_read, rspamd_kv_list_fin,
+ (void **)&dkim_module_ctx->dkim_domains)) {
+ msg_warn ("cannot load dkim domains list from %s",
+ ucl_obj_tostring (value));
+ }
+ else {
+ got_trusted = TRUE;
+ }
+ }
if ((value =
rspamd_config_get_module_opt (cfg, "dkim",
"strict_multiplier")) != NULL) {